Reparo Helps Indian Restaurant Acquire Premises

Reparo Finance has helped an Oxford-based Indian restaurant acquire its own premises after its bank turned it down.

The company is family-run and has been operating since 2013. Since lockdown it has been takeaway-only and is registered with Just Eat, Uber Eats and Deliveroo.

The business had been operating out of rented premises when an opportunity came up to buy a nearby pub.

The company was paying £19,200 per year in rent, so buying the pub and moving the business there would save a significant amount of money.

They went to a high street bank to finance the deal.

Unfortunately, the restaurant had one year of trading accounts and so they were turned down.

 

Supporting Healthy Businesses

The restaurant’s owners turned to Reparo for help. The company turned over an average of £27,000 per month and had experienced owners and healthy accounts, so we were happy to help them.

Furthermore, the pub is a well-known building near a busy shopping outlet, so the move could boost the business.

We provided them with a £260k loan over 12 months, with two personal guarantees and a first charge over the property as security.

However, the process did not end there.

At the last minute, another opportunity came up to buy a unit on the same street. The restaurant owner was keen to acquire this property as well and rent it out to other businesses.

This led to a protracted legal process, which meant that we were unable to release the funds.

During this time, we stayed in touch with the client, their solicitor and the broker, keeping all parties informed of progress and helping to move the process forward wherever we could.

When the solicitors completed the legal process, we immediately released the funds.

The client now has the keys to their premises, as well as the additional unit, which they will rent as a takeaway.
